Window Replacement

Window replacements are an excellent method of increasing energy efficiency while also reducing noise and increasing security. However, it's important to work with a reputable provider or service provider to make sure that the new units are of top quality, well-sized, and installed correctly. This will help you maximize your investment and allow you to get the most effective results. Additionally, replacement windows can be a good choice for older homes with old single pane windows that don't adequately insulate or block UV radiation.

Having your window glass replaced is one of the most cost-effective methods to increase your home's insulation and efficiency. New uPVC and wooden frames offer an excellent insulation against cold, wind and rain, whereas double-glazed windows with low-emissivity (low-e) coatings and argon gas fillings significantly reduce heat transfer to lower energy bills. The most efficient double-pane windows also are acoustically insulated and feature multi-point locking systems to provide greater security.

Replacing one pane of a double-glazed window costs about PS55 to PS145 per pane, depending on the dimensions and style of your window. It is usually cheaper to fix a damaged window. However, it is recommended to always consult a professional before deciding whether you want to replace your windows or not.

If you have a double-glazed windows that is smudged it could be a sign of a leak between the glass panes or a problem with the seal. It can be resolved by using a specific repair procedure which removes the moisture, cleans the glass unit and installs a fresh spacer bar and desiccant to stop any further condensation. The repair can be completed at home or in a shop and is generally less expensive than replacing the entire window.

Replacing a damaged double pane is the most cost-effective choice, but it's not always possible to just replace the glass. Double-paned windows are equipped with a space between the two glass panes which is sealed with argon or Krypton gas. This makes an airtight seal and helps reduce energy loss. In order to maintain energy efficiency and ensure an airtight seal, it is usually required to replace the entire window when one glass pane breaks.

Misted Double Glazing

Double glazing that is misted can be a serious problem for homeowners. It can impact the way your windows work and lead to dampness and mould. It is crucial to fix any double glazing issues promptly, especially as winter approaches.

When the glass in your windows gets condensation between the panes, this is referred to as misting. It is typically due to poor installation or air infiltration. It is recommended to make use of a window installer that is FENSA-regulated to prevent this.

It's also essential to keep your double glazing clean and clear of dirt, dust and debris. The frames can be cleaned by using soapy water and warm water. If the frames are constructed from aluminum or wood, you may need to use other methods to thoroughly clean them.

One of the most common problems that double glazing owners experience after installation is that their windows or doors become difficult to open or close. Extreme temperatures can cause the frame to expand or contract based on the weather. It's worth trying to warm up or cool down the frame using hot or cold water and adjust any hinges, handles or mechanisms. If this isn't working, you may think about contact the company who installed your double glazing as they might offer a refund or repair service.

If you notice that your double-glazed windows are misting, this could be because the seal between the two panes has failed. There are many reasons for this, including the age of the windows, poor installation, or the use of harsh chemicals or oil-based cleaning products. It is also recommended to use an installer who is FENSA-regulated to make sure that your double-glazing complies completely with UK building regulations.

In certain instances it is possible to repair a misted double-glazing unit by replacing the bars for spacers with ones that are warmer. This will stop condensation by increasing the temperature of the glass. You can also use thermally efficient glass that has low emission coatings and argon gas between the glass to further reduce condensation.

Window Repair

Double-pane windows can help protect your home from the elements, and they also help improve the efficiency of your HVAC system. However, windows do be affected as time passes, and it is crucial to know when it's time to replace or repair them.

If you notice an increase in dirt, fogging, or moisture, it may be a sign that the seal on your window has failed. The seals prevent air from escaping the two panes in your IGU. (IGU).

This can make your window less efficient and could lead to increased utility bills. Depending on how serious the issue is, you may need to replace the entire window repair near me or just the glass.

In some cases, an expert can solve the issue through a window repair. This may involve cleaning the area and then repairing the seal, or it could just require a small amount of silicone or putty to fix the gap. This will stop the seal from breaking and will allow your window to be used normally.

Window replacements cost more than window repairs, but it is crucial to weigh your options before making the decision. You should consider the frame of your window, the cost and whether you'd prefer a fresher appearance or more insulation.

You can make your windows more attractive by adding new components such as handles, hinges, or sash cords. These upgrades will not only make your windows easier to operate but will also ensure that they are safe and secure. Windows can also become torn or damaged, allowing insects to get into your living space. Replacing them can help keep your home insect-free and create clean, healthier surroundings.

The window frame is a crucial element of the overall window structure, which holds the glass panels in the right position. The frames are made of wood, aluminum or vinyl. They can become cracked, damaged, or rotted by exposure to sunlight or weather. Window moldings can also become worn out and need to be replaced or repaired. In general, replacing or fixing wooden frames can be more expensive than vinyl or aluminum. The cost of repair will differ according to the type of material used and the severity of the damage.

Skylight Repair

Skylights are an excellent way to let natural light into a home without creating a bright. Skylights are also a great option to increase insulation and lower heating costs. Like all windows or doors, they can experience a variety problems. If a double pane skylight becomes damaged, it's important to call in an expert to fix it as quickly as you can. This will stop condensation, water leaks and other damages to the glass and frame.

Skylight leaks are typically caused by the breaking of the glazing seal or the frame corroding. These issues could cause water to leak through the frame into the ceiling. A contractor can repair leaky rooflights by sealing or replacing the seal, flashing, and frame. The cost of repairing the skylight will differ dependent on the size of the window and the glass type. It might be worth replacing the entire frame if severely damaged.

Another common problem with skylights is the presence of mold. The mold can be found on the outside, inside or in the frame of the skylight. The reason for the mold may be due to a water leak or condensation or an improper sealing. If the mold is restricted to the area around the window it can be eliminated with simple repairs. If the mold is widespread, the skylight could need to be replaced.
